Method
Preheat & Prep:
-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C). Brush an 8x8-inch ceramic baking dish evenly with 1 tablespoon extra virgin olive oil.
Blanch & Dry:
- Bring a pot of water to a boil. Blanch the broccoli and cauliflower florets for 2 minutes. Drain thoroughly and pat completely dry with paper towels to remove excess moisture.
Mix Filling:
- In a mixing bowl, whisk eggs, cottage cheese, garlic powder, onion powder, dried oregano, lemon zest, salt, black pepper, and 1/2 cup of shredded white cheddar cheese until smooth.
Assemble Casserole:
- Arrange the dried florets evenly in the prepared ceramic dish. Pour the egg and cottage cheese mixture evenly over the vegetables, gently pressing down so it settles into all gaps.
Top & Bake:
- Scatter the remaining 1/2 cup shredded cheddar cheese and 1/4 cup Parmesan cheese over the top. Bake uncovered for 30-35 minutes until the center is set and top is deeply golden brown.
Rest & Slice:
- Rest for 5 minutes before cutting into square slices. Serve warm.
Notes
- For an ultra-smooth quiche-like custard, blend the eggs and cottage cheese in a blender for 15 seconds before stirring in spices and cheese.
- Always pat the blanched vegetables completely dry to prevent liquid from pooling during baking.
